summaryrefslogtreecommitdiff
path: root/games-rpg/nwn-cep
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
committerV3n3RiX <venerix@redcorelinux.org>2017-10-09 18:53:29 +0100
commit4f2d7949f03e1c198bc888f2d05f421d35c57e21 (patch)
treeba5f07bf3f9d22d82e54a462313f5d244036c768 /games-rpg/nwn-cep
reinit the tree, so we can have metadata
Diffstat (limited to 'games-rpg/nwn-cep')
-rw-r--r--games-rpg/nwn-cep/Manifest8
-rw-r--r--games-rpg/nwn-cep/metadata.xml13
-rw-r--r--games-rpg/nwn-cep/nwn-cep-1.68-r1.ebuild41
-rw-r--r--games-rpg/nwn-cep/nwn-cep-2.0.ebuild46
4 files changed, 108 insertions, 0 deletions
diff --git a/games-rpg/nwn-cep/Manifest b/games-rpg/nwn-cep/Manifest
new file mode 100644
index 000000000000..0a71c5c2edde
--- /dev/null
+++ b/games-rpg/nwn-cep/Manifest
@@ -0,0 +1,8 @@
+DIST CEP168.rar 1022033 SHA256 925f52ca60553c1120c707c302c4adc4ae8040ace8d10a263c8e55f2f85aac2c SHA512 04c1c1bbfeeaab7118d256be30f4b599e0e066174c0c8f525b7621f767724a5262400ac1cf2ca47861feb7963524d5433c5dcd192f76cae798e0d0e0afd15980 WHIRLPOOL 82f03f128e53f162860ac2ab62ac5d6c7fe73a3a3d8c2164f1cb48a917cf851878df1971d7a786c0a8ce6d1c3ea2affee89af51d884514b447a519a189cd5d9b
+DIST CEPv2_full.rar 409636694 SHA256 27a0523b5a36e047e84ad10ebd26326f91ec63a2faf0893fe9252799b35ff500 SHA512 ea008717dfa56944aabf4f33698f06dbfaa87c8aab9414ca9ffa1c39990160e41eee1f8be8fb766ccc97ed8709aa7773017dc1c29f14683117de28b0bc30becb WHIRLPOOL f9382d1d956b3cd6f6b6cfc97f535e0a66c3b88debd1179bd4c65679a5ebfc1bbd70d7ec5b7d4a45c1d174fdbecb13d16a776c9dd5b3a0a54b8c81ea84ffb460
+DIST cepv152_man.rar 167701243 SHA256 e98a202cac83e290cd0223bb01168c65dc1a88b8397ccc018f1883f18d99b707 SHA512 d0d6b780c0a62c3d5fd741145fdadf6936407d7f1fea103a2b08419bae85633f6fe8d84c84e5d4bf559379037afda06a55b260ccdb6f6857fa303acd593b5e57 WHIRLPOOL d0c87988d83d8386e6536b2f47e6cdc8a9a19fb893dfc653977b16cb6408b4ecce49dd3f948150af0b4ca9a1c7a34181739bf82f94bb2703f61aaa515a314693
+EBUILD nwn-cep-1.68-r1.ebuild 1466 SHA256 9411942204290a6e9c03110588bef7f6cc0acb0f7bbb6aeec9803dd4f62590a5 SHA512 279488f7020b12eacc567cb53f129b0ffad1d73626c48e79f0a52ddbcf4624ab98985df356406bdcd2740f4955193b3853a0780b05e150316769969ea182b7cd WHIRLPOOL e57be0dd178ab89287272a0c5e604c5c35b27cee74a7978a1d67e99ac0772dda3c5135cf294ae8ddf79c118b0e28f796a9e96d394d1447e8dc27fb0f4688f637
+EBUILD nwn-cep-2.0.ebuild 1068 SHA256 2af6a43cefb5bf05b00669c08f81d634f7ceed7621475fed0b1b2ad26a7acfb0 SHA512 cdf0a5cbf4fc3f04bcfd4b5c3b32a1a60142c32fb7140375fd645355145ff8cb84d964dabfd9314ce885b2b2a94e67a5a55cede442636ee833312075f70cc1f5 WHIRLPOOL 0bab5f17f60035aa19f656434bb977f05e6424cd0fe59febc7f1395fcb2f4e93ce585eff9f418e1fc8d0a798c3dcb69a245a7962f447d4d099ce6cb7f95c3fd5
+MISC ChangeLog 2480 SHA256 0ac4499772347379abf2404a95eb58fd254ce575572aeb07a86bb353cdd61621 SHA512 eaaae4529d08c77a4cc9159b20cdde7e7ef1d93a7374caaa7ddb0fbad3e9d98ec88602181ae785fbf56e6ef826180ff2bf45069bb1a096d2dcfa51932b66d6a9 WHIRLPOOL ec25212081a39bdffb0a60750c13de6ab6d82bb779f79e4c7569078948aeee1c57a9711501a07b3ffb820cb14416af57b0dd5e32c8f61b76b284cbd20fe52ec2
+MISC ChangeLog-2015 3533 SHA256 93e4dcadf18daea1364d3dfb7e5ecd461897c6f422d0c2a5f9c4bc3c00f281ce SHA512 bbf458ee6ba148aa9946abbaf3c1aa72bd65d72e0f4cc8ef7aba2443fed7d5d8e72ecffadbc58c62ca5afbb489b8856781f37753511ac43625abb4d83ab04183 WHIRLPOOL d3353942c1935367bdee3dc566fd0d94124ba2142f5f844e4269a6956b8a582a992c6484a8b1f4edd2ece6a09481b490626fb549154674fe9a8c2f8b1a2fddb7
+MISC metadata.xml 414 SHA256 e2b4f3a2f9c189f905cfcb509cf28fd610e29383e8fe8af50740c06d98be085a SHA512 2734af4b017e24b804ad44b30bb0371dcd9a891bfec90ae28b8243d5b9482dcfa2675bc7c86767bdd9116a28f62c6e41e707f176267135f46ff408dc9ca124d2 WHIRLPOOL 590853bd75092950074765db63084a4d6d68acf3cbbfcda026e1b7f0948295b4d67aa8a4f0d9f1e783fd3ba3f13bf4527d872198bba0989ab05fcabb3aa887d4
diff --git a/games-rpg/nwn-cep/metadata.xml b/games-rpg/nwn-cep/metadata.xml
new file mode 100644
index 000000000000..33e862d8026e
--- /dev/null
+++ b/games-rpg/nwn-cep/metadata.xml
@@ -0,0 +1,13 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<maintainer type="person">
+ <email>calchan@gentoo.org</email>
+ <name>Denis Dupeyron</name>
+ <description>maintainer</description>
+ </maintainer>
+<maintainer type="project">
+ <email>games@gentoo.org</email>
+ <name>Gentoo Games Project</name>
+ </maintainer>
+</pkgmetadata>
diff --git a/games-rpg/nwn-cep/nwn-cep-1.68-r1.ebuild b/games-rpg/nwn-cep/nwn-cep-1.68-r1.ebuild
new file mode 100644
index 000000000000..1cffc8d5ea40
--- /dev/null
+++ b/games-rpg/nwn-cep/nwn-cep-1.68-r1.ebuild
@@ -0,0 +1,41 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=2
+inherit games unpacker
+
+DESCRIPTION="The Community Expansion Pack for Neverwinter Nights"
+HOMEPAGE="http://nwn.bioware.com/players/cep.html"
+SRC_URI="http://c.vnfiles.ign.com/nwvault.ign.com/fms/files/hakpaks/6057/cepv152_man.rar
+ http://c.vnfiles.ign.com/nwvault.ign.com/fms/files/hakpaks/6974/CEP168.rar"
+
+LICENSE="all-rights-reserved"
+SLOT="0"
+KEYWORDS="-* amd64 x86"
+IUSE=""
+RESTRICT="mirror bindist"
+
+DEPEND=""
+RDEPEND=">=games-rpg/nwn-1.68"
+
+pkg_setup() {
+ games_pkg_setup
+ if ! has_version 'games-rpg/nwn-data[hou,sou]' ; then
+ eerror "${P} requires NWN v1.68, Shadows of Undrentide, and Hordes of"
+ eerror "the Underdark. Please make sure you have all three before using"
+ eerror "this patch."
+ die "Requirements not met"
+ fi
+}
+
+src_install() {
+ dodir "${GAMES_PREFIX_OPT}"/nwn/{hak,tlk,texturepacks,modules,cep}
+
+ # Using mv below instead of doins due to large file sizes
+ mv *.hak HotU/*.hak "${D}/${GAMES_PREFIX_OPT}"/nwn/hak/ || die "Installing hak files failed"
+ mv *.tlk "${D}/${GAMES_PREFIX_OPT}"/nwn/tlk/ || die "Installing tlk files failed"
+ mv *.erf "${D}/${GAMES_PREFIX_OPT}"/nwn/texturepacks/ || die "Installing erf files failed"
+ mv *.mod "${D}/${GAMES_PREFIX_OPT}"/nwn/modules/ || die "Installing mod files failed"
+ mv *.pdf *.txt "${D}/${GAMES_PREFIX_OPT}"/nwn/cep/ || die "Installing documentation failed"
+ prepgamesdirs
+}
diff --git a/games-rpg/nwn-cep/nwn-cep-2.0.ebuild b/games-rpg/nwn-cep/nwn-cep-2.0.ebuild
new file mode 100644
index 000000000000..86c4614aed7f
--- /dev/null
+++ b/games-rpg/nwn-cep/nwn-cep-2.0.ebuild
@@ -0,0 +1,46 @@
+# Copyright 1999-2014 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=2
+inherit eutils games unpacker
+
+DESCRIPTION="High quality custom content addon for Neverwinter Nights"
+HOMEPAGE="http://nwvault.ign.com/cep/"
+SRC_URI="http://vnfiles.ign.com/nwvault.ign.com/fms/files/hakpaks/7000/CEPv2_full.rar"
+
+LICENSE="all-rights-reserved"
+SLOT="2"
+KEYWORDS="-* amd64 x86"
+IUSE=""
+RESTRICT="mirror bindist"
+
+DEPEND=""
+RDEPEND=">=games-rpg/nwn-1.68"
+
+S=${WORKDIR}
+
+dir=${GAMES_PREFIX_OPT}/nwn
+
+pkg_setup() {
+ games_pkg_setup
+ if ! has_version 'games-rpg/nwn-data[hou,sou]' ; then
+ eerror "${P} requires NWN v1.68, Shadows of Undrentide, and Hordes of"
+ eerror "the Underdark. Please make sure you have all three before using"
+ eerror "this patch."
+ die "Requirements not met"
+ fi
+}
+
+src_install() {
+ local i
+ for i in hak tlk erf
+ do
+ insinto "${dir}"/${i}
+ doins *.${i} || die "${i} failed"
+ done
+ insinto "${dir}"/modules
+ doins *.mod || die "mod failed"
+ insinto "${dir}"/cep
+ doins *.pdf || die "pdf failed"
+ prepgamesdirs
+}